  • Where do allogeneic stem cell transplant donor cells come from? (mdanderson.org)
  • With a bone marrow transplant, the donor receives general anesthesia , and the bone marrow is extracted in a 1-2-hour procedure. (mdanderson.org)
  • With a peripheral blood cell transplant, the donor receives growth factor shots to stimulate the bone marrow to push the stem cells into the blood. (mdanderson.org)
  • This allows us to collect more cells in a short period, decrease patient/donor downtime and freeze the cells for future use. (mdanderson.org)
  • For many patients who don't have a well-matched, healthy donor, a cord blood transplant is a viable option. (mdanderson.org)
  • Many patients find matched unrelated donors through the National Marrow Donor Program. (mdanderson.org)
  • If the donor cells aren't a close enough match, the patient's body may recognize the donor cells as foreign and reject them. (mdanderson.org)
  • Or, the cells from the donor may recognize the new body as foreign and attack. (mdanderson.org)

  • This is when stem cells that are obtained from the bloodstream or umbilical cord of a donor are used for transplant into a patient. (differencebetween.net)
  • The process is also less painful for the donor since a needle is not being placed into bone. (differencebetween.net)
  • The donor first has to be treated with G-CSF, and then the stem cells can only be harvested a couple of days after the donor since time is needed for the donor's body to form more stem cells and transport these cells into the bloodstream. (differencebetween.net)
  • The procedure in which bone marrow is extracted from a donor does require the use of either a local or a general anesthetic. (differencebetween.net)
  • The advantage is that granulocyte- colony-stimulating factor (G-CSF) does not have to be given to the donor since the procedure involves going to the source of the stem cells, which is the bone marrow. (differencebetween.net)
  • In the case of a stem cell transplant, granulocyte- colony-stimulating factor has to be given to the donor a few days before the procedure. (differencebetween.net)

  • On one end, the clinical spectrum includes an acute, fulminant, disseminated disease called Letterer-Siwe disease, and, on the other end, solitary or few, indolent and chronic lesions of bone or other organs called eosinophilic granulomas . (medscape.com)
  • The intermediate clinical form called Hand-Schüller-Christian disease is characterized by multifocal, chronic involvement and classically presents as the triad of diabetes insipidus, proptosis, and lytic bone lesions. (medscape.com)
